PINOTEPA NACIONAL, Oax. — Monday afternoon, a 5.2 magnitude quake was recorded close to Corralero, according to the U.S. Geological Survey.
A tremor shook the area at 22:33 UTC (16:33 local time). The earthquake’s epicenter was situated roughly 5 km east-northeast of Corralero and occurred at a depth of 10 km. The magnitude was originally reported as 5.1 but later upgraded to 5.2.

If you noticed the quake, you can share your experience using the USGS Felt Report form. So far, the agency has collected 8 online responses from individuals indicating that they felt the tremor. According to the USGS DYFI report, weak shaking was registered and residents in cities like Mexico City and Chilpancingo reported feeling the earthquake.
